//----------------------------------------------------------------
|
||||
// Random
|
||||
//----------------------------------------------------------------
|
||||
|
||||
#if defined(__APPLE__)
|
||||
|
||||
#include <AvailabilityMacros.h>
|
||||
#if defined(MAC_OS_X_VERSION_10_10) && MAC_OS_X_VERSION_MAX_ALLOWED >= MAC_OS_X_VERSION_10_10
|
||||
#include <CommonCrypto/CommonCryptoError.h>
|
||||
#include <CommonCrypto/CommonRandom.h>
|
||||
#endif
|
||||
bool _mi_prim_random_buf(void* buf, size_t buf_len) {
|
||||
#if defined(MAC_OS_X_VERSION_10_15) && MAC_OS_X_VERSION_MAX_ALLOWED >= MAC_OS_X_VERSION_10_15
|
||||
// We prefere CCRandomGenerateBytes as it returns an error code while arc4random_buf
|
||||
// may fail silently on macOS. See PR #390, and <https://opensource.apple.com/source/Libc/Libc-1439.40.11/gen/FreeBSD/arc4random.c.auto.html>
|
||||
return (CCRandomGenerateBytes(buf, buf_len) == kCCSuccess);
|
||||
#else
|
||||
// fall back on older macOS
|
||||
arc4random_buf(buf, buf_len);
|
||||
return true;
|
||||
#endif
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
#elif defined(__ANDROID__) || defined(__DragonFly__) || \
|
||||
defined(__FreeBSD__) || defined(__NetBSD__) || defined(__OpenBSD__) || \
|
||||
defined(__sun)
|
||||
|
||||
#include <stdlib.h>
|
||||
bool _mi_prim_random_buf(void* buf, size_t buf_len) {
|
||||
arc4random_buf(buf, buf_len);
|
||||
return true;
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
#elif defined(__linux__) || defined(__HAIKU__)
|
||||
|
||||
#if defined(__linux__)
|
||||
#include <sys/syscall.h>
|
||||
#endif
|
||||
#include <sys/types.h>
|
||||
#include <sys/stat.h>
|
||||
#include <fcntl.h>
|
||||
#include <errno.h>
|
||||
bool _mi_prim_random_buf(void* buf, size_t buf_len) {
|
||||
// Modern Linux provides `getrandom` but different distributions either use `sys/random.h` or `linux/random.h`
|
||||
// and for the latter the actual `getrandom` call is not always defined.
|
||||
// (see <https://stackoverflow.com/questions/45237324/why-doesnt-getrandom-compile>)
|
||||
// We therefore use a syscall directly and fall back dynamically to /dev/urandom when needed.
|
||||
#ifdef SYS_getrandom
|
||||
#ifndef GRND_NONBLOCK
|
||||
#define GRND_NONBLOCK (1)
|
||||
#endif
|
||||
static _Atomic(uintptr_t) no_getrandom; // = 0
|
||||
if (mi_atomic_load_acquire(&no_getrandom)==0) {
|
||||
ssize_t ret = syscall(SYS_getrandom, buf, buf_len, GRND_NONBLOCK);
|
||||
if (ret >= 0) return (buf_len == (size_t)ret);
|
||||
if (errno != ENOSYS) return false;
|
||||
mi_atomic_store_release(&no_getrandom, 1UL); // don't call again, and fall back to /dev/urandom
|
||||
}
|
||||
#endif
|
||||
int flags = O_RDONLY;
|
||||
#if defined(O_CLOEXEC)
|
||||
flags |= O_CLOEXEC;
|
||||
#endif
|
||||
int fd = open("/dev/urandom", flags, 0);
|
||||
if (fd < 0) return false;
|
||||
size_t count = 0;
|
||||
while(count < buf_len) {
|
||||
ssize_t ret = read(fd, (char*)buf + count, buf_len - count);
|
||||
if (ret<=0) {
|
||||
if (errno!=EAGAIN && errno!=EINTR) break;
|
||||
}
|
||||
else {
|
||||
count += ret;
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
close(fd);
|
||||
return (count==buf_len);
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
#else
|
||||
|
||||
bool _mi_prim_random_buf(void* buf, size_t buf_len) {
|
||||
return false;
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
#endif

//----------------------------------------------------------------
|
||||
// Random
|
||||
//----------------------------------------------------------------
|
||||
|
||||
#if defined(MI_USE_RTLGENRANDOM) // || defined(__cplusplus)
|
||||
// We prefer to use BCryptGenRandom instead of (the unofficial) RtlGenRandom but when using
|
||||
// dynamic overriding, we observed it can raise an exception when compiled with C++, and
|
||||
// sometimes deadlocks when also running under the VS debugger.
|
||||
// In contrast, issue #623 implies that on Windows Server 2019 we need to use BCryptGenRandom.
|
||||
// To be continued..
|
||||
#pragma comment (lib,"advapi32.lib")
|
||||
#define RtlGenRandom SystemFunction036
|
||||
mi_decl_externc BOOLEAN NTAPI RtlGenRandom(PVOID RandomBuffer, ULONG RandomBufferLength);
|
||||
|
||||
bool _mi_prim_random_buf(void* buf, size_t buf_len) {
|
||||
return (RtlGenRandom(buf, (ULONG)buf_len) != 0);
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
#else
|
||||
|
||||
#ifndef BCRYPT_USE_SYSTEM_PREFERRED_RNG
|
||||
#define BCRYPT_USE_SYSTEM_PREFERRED_RNG 0x00000002
|
||||
#endif
|
||||
|
||||
typedef LONG (NTAPI *PBCryptGenRandom)(HANDLE, PUCHAR, ULONG, ULONG);
|
||||
static PBCryptGenRandom pBCryptGenRandom = NULL;
|
||||
|
||||
bool _mi_prim_random_buf(void* buf, size_t buf_len) {
|
||||
if (pBCryptGenRandom == NULL) {
|
||||
HINSTANCE hDll = LoadLibrary(TEXT("bcrypt.dll"));
|
||||
if (hDll != NULL) {
|
||||
pBCryptGenRandom = (PBCryptGenRandom)(void (*)(void))GetProcAddress(hDll, "BCryptGenRandom");
|
||||
}
|
||||
if (pBCryptGenRandom == NULL) return false;
|
||||
}
|
||||
return (pBCryptGenRandom(NULL, (PUCHAR)buf, (ULONG)buf_len, BCRYPT_USE_SYSTEM_PREFERRED_RNG) >= 0);
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
#endif // MI_USE_RTLGENRANDOM
